The nature of reality has been a subject of debate and inquiry for centuries, with philosophers, scientists, and spiritual leaders offering diverse perspectives on the human experience, consciousness, and the cosmos. From Plato's Allegory of the Cave to Einstein's theory of relativity, our understanding of reality has evolved significantly over time. Recent advancements in quantum mechanics and cosmology have further complicated the narrative, with theories like the multiverse hypothesis and simulation theory gaining traction. The nature of reality is also deeply intertwined with human consciousness, with some arguing that our perceptions and experiences are the fundamental building blocks of reality. As we continue to explore the mysteries of existence, we may uncover new and unexpected insights into the intricate web of relationships between the human experience, the natural world, and the cosmos.
